Default Rosamond (AV) Cleanup {NEW}

I tried to reply to the "Rosamond (AV) Cleanup" thread but it's over 128 days old and the system would not let me reply to that thread...

Well, looks like there's some "F***ed" up S*** happening out in this area of Rosamond, on the public roads.

My neighbor went out there this past weekend to do a little shooting in that general area but not at the posted "No Trespassing" area. As he was driving out on the public dirt roads he hit a patch of "tacks" (lack of a better word) that was scattered all over this section of road. Once he noticed these 'tacks' it was way to late. His front tires took most of the 'tacks' but his rear tires got them too. He stopped the car in the road and looked on the ground. He told me that there was 100's if not 1000's of 'tacks' all over the road. He was able to back the car out the 'tacks' and he made it home (we live in Rosamond).

He called Kern County Sheriff Office and made a report of the incident. The Sheriff's Office told him that he was not the only one to report this. The Sheriff's Office told him that 3 Sheriff's cars and at least 6 POV have hit these 'tacks' in that area on the road. The Sheriff's Office already launched a full blown investigation to find out who is doing this.

Owner doing more harm than good????

I can guarantee that the owner isn't the one who spread nails out on the road.

Don't know what you are talking about claiming he is doing harm.

He allowed public use of his private property at great personal risk for many years. If anyone had accidentally shot themselves, or got hurt some other way while on his land, he could have been held liable.

It came to a head when people shot some cows and burned them at the range, used some Tannerite and started a wildfire, and also when some people were shooting clays with rifles (AKs and ARs) and were sending rounds over the hill and into his mother's house.

The cleanup efforts since the closing have been a way to show appreciation for all the years he put up with a group of shooters that unfortunately also included a bunch of idiots.

Too whom it may concern as a life long resident of Rosamond Ca, there is no legalplace to shoot in the area north of Rosamond between the 14 Freeway Mojave Tropico Road south of Dawn Road, WITHOUT OWNER PERMISSION! This is because of RECKLESS VANDALS mostly Out Of Towners who call themselves SHOOTERS! They have caused irrepairable damage to PRIVATE PROPERTY leaving trash, shooting up rock formations, shooting fully automatic weapons and shooting over the hill into residences on the other side endangering LIVES. It truly pains me as shooter, resident, and personal friend of the property owners who are being maligned. This is the true SAD state of affairs. To my understanding The WARNINGS are almost over and citations will be issued.

Some people ruin it for all of us and give us all another BLACK EYE!
